Pros

-Stability -This is a good job if you have little education or career potential

Cons

For an intelligent person, there are no challenges. Most of the jobs are very simple and operational, and hence are redundant. -The pay is extremely low and is rarely based on education or experience. -You are mandated to work 9 hours a day and to take an hour lunch

Pros

Great local team spirit and salary is ok for local area. Great customers who are patient when things take to long.

Cons

Regional management favours anything or anyone German and HR is just as bad as it can get. IS department is at its worst and wastes so much money making clear wrong decisions but we cannot get money for minor improvements. Only friends and yes men or women get promoted and the real talent leaves as quickly as possible and appears at competitors.

Pros

Stable company, good benefits, there are a lot of contacts made on vendor side and internally. Lots of options after ingram

Cons

No strategy, upper management lacks sales knowledge, company let's vendors push them around, very political, no room to grow vertically.
